FreeBASIC
Development
FreeBASIC is an open-source, free BASIC compiler for Windows, Linux, and macOS. It is compatible with QBasic/QuickBASIC and allows developers to easily create console, graphical GUI, and web applications. FreeBASIC supports modern features like object-oriented programming.

JPEG Archive
Photos & Graphics
JPEG Archive is a free software used to view, edit and convert JPEG images. It allows batch processing of images and has basic editing features like cropping, resizing and rotation.
